Really satisfied, and I’m tall!
This chair is perfect for my small apartment. I wasn’t looking for a lazy boy style recliner that envelops you, as it would eat up too much space. The chair is small, classic in design, and very comfortable. I’ve seen other reviews complain about the small size, but I don’t find it a concern. I’m 6’2” and the top of the chair back sits at the curve of my neck. Full reclined, my feet hang off the end and my head tips slightly back but a) I don’t mind, I’m used to that and b) I usually only half-recline it. I use the chair every day, it’s my main place to sit in the mornings and most evenings. I’m really satisfied. Cons- Assembly was easy but the two wings are a bit wobbly. Theyre not weight bearing but they can move back and forth a little when shifting the chair around, and feel like they might come loose and need reset in the brackets. But only problem I can find.

Looks Nice, but Think Twice; It Does Make a Nice Cat Chair, However.
Warning: This chair could be dangerous, and I am not a big and tall person, either! I was not going to even write a review (because of the time it takes) and the fact that I don't like to leave negative reviews unless a product has serious problems -- which this does -- but I have the time today. I purchased this chair almost two years ago, and for about two weeks I was quite happy with it: The chair assembled easily and looked as beautiful as the pictures. But that is where the thrill ended. The chair itself is well made, but those flimsy, if pretty, colonial-styled legs are this chair's downfall. After assembling the chair and only a few days of use, I discovered the back legs were loose. I thought I had done something wrong. I reassembled and retightened the legs. A few more uses later and the legs had wiggled sideways again. HEED: This chair IS NOT STABLE unless the curving slope of the back legs faces backward ONLY, BUT (!) the legs will NOT stay in that position. Instead of sitting flush with the bottom of the frame at a 90-degree angle (like the front legs), the back legs are STUPIDLY ANGLED into the frame at 45-degrees! It takes only a few pushes against the chair (when reclining the chair) and the legs begin to twist. Retightening the legs about every three days or so, I got about three weeks of use out of the chair before the event that made me give up: One evening I dozed while in the chair, and I awoke to the sensation of the chair falling backward. The chair put a hole in my wall, yet I am at least thankful the wall was there to stop what would have been a fall to the floor. I did not return the chair because it would have been too difficult/expensive to return. The chair sat unused for over a year while I thought perhaps I might go to a hardware store and purchase normal legs for it. After a year of not being able to use the chair and mulling the re-leg idea around, I just removed all four legs, plopped the base of the chair on the floor, and it is now my cat's chair -- and I don't give a flip if she tears it to shreds. To its credit as a cat chair: my cat tears at it daily and the fabric doesn't have a shred in it; as well, the back of the chair provides a nice hide for her (BASE FLAT ON FLOOR AND WITHOUT THE LEGS ONLY!!). Overall rating: One star for the nice quality of the fabric and stylish look of the top part of the chair, and two stars for its ability to repurpose as a cat chair. Minus two stars for being dangerous unless the legs are removed, and of course, without legs, the chair is worthless as a recliner.
